I took my kids to Lina Stores to shelter from an unexpected rain shower before heading to the Natural History Museum. It was about 11:45 a.m., and naturally my two little ones (4 and 6) were getting hungry.
As we entered, it was absolutely pouring down outside. I asked the chef if we could sit down, since I saw others already seated. He looked at me coldly and simply said, “We don’t start serving food until 12:00.” No suggestion to wait inside or reassurance that someone would help us shortly, just a rather unwelcoming stare.
Thankfully, when the waitress came over, the experience turned around. She was warm, friendly, and accommodating, seating us right away and taking our drinks order. It lifted the mood immediately.
The food itself was very good. The kids’ pasta bowls were generous, tasty, and came out quickly. By around 1 p.m., the restaurant was completely full, which shows how popular it is. Prices were reasonable too, and overall, it turned into a pleasant experience.
I’d definitely consider coming back, the food and service (once seated) were great, but I’d like to see all staff being equally welcoming from the start.
